Understanding Warts and Their Removal
Warts are small, benign growths that typically appear on the skin due to viral infections. The most common cause of warts is the human papillomavirus (HPV), which can infect the skin through direct contact or cuts. Warts can appear anywhere on the body, but they are most commonly found on the hands, feet, and face.
While warts are generally harmless, many people seek wart removal for cosmetic reasons or to alleviate discomfort, especially when warts grow in prominent areas. Wart removal treatments vary depending on the size, location, and type of wart. These treatments can range from non-invasive options to more advanced procedures.

Wart Removal Treatment Options
When it comes to wart removal in Dubai, there are several treatment options available. The method chosen will depend on the wart’s characteristics and the patient’s preferences. Below are some common wart removal methods.
Cryotherapy
Cryotherapy involves freezing the wart using liquid nitrogen. This method causes the wart tissue to die off, and the body naturally sheds the dead skin over time. Cryotherapy is often used for smaller warts and can be performed quickly in a healthcare setting.
Laser Treatment
Laser therapy is another option for wart removal. This method uses focused laser beams to target the wart tissue and destroy it. Laser treatment is typically used for more stubborn or larger warts that have not responded to other treatments.
Minor Surgical Procedure
In some cases, a minor surgical procedure may be needed to remove warts, especially if other methods have been ineffective. This procedure involves cutting away the wart tissue with a scalpel or other surgical instruments.
Topical Treatments
Topical treatments such as salicylic acid or other prescribed medications can be applied directly to the wart. These treatments help to gradually break down the wart tissue, and over time, the wart will fall off. While topical treatments can be effective, they require patience and consistency.
Recovery After Wart Removal
Recovery after wart removal will vary depending on the treatment method used. However, in most cases, patients can expect a relatively quick recovery. It is important to follow your healthcare provider’s aftercare instructions to ensure proper healing.
After the procedure, the treated area may be sensitive or swollen, and mild discomfort can occur. For surgical removal, the area may need to be bandaged, and the patient may be advised to avoid certain activities that could disrupt the healing process.
It is crucial to monitor the area for any signs of infection, such as increased redness, pus, or excessive pain. Most individuals can resume normal activities after a few days, but more invasive treatments may require a longer recovery period.
